Advertisement
Guest User

Untitled

a guest
Nov 23rd, 2017
66
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.42 KB | None | 0 0
  1. #include <stdio.h>
  2. #define DIM 10
  3. //prototipi
  4. int menu();
  5. int main (int argc, char** argv){
  6.  
  7. int v[DIM],i;
  8. do{
  9. int scelta;
  10. scelta=menu();
  11.  
  12. switch(scelta){
  13.  
  14. case 1:
  15. for(i=0;i<DIM;i++){
  16. v[i]=0;
  17. printf("\nv[%d] = %d\n",i,v[i]);
  18. }
  19. break;
  20.  
  21. case 2:
  22. for(i=0;i<DIM;i++){
  23. v[i]=2;
  24. printf("\nv[%d] = %d\n",i,v[i]);
  25. }
  26. break;
  27.  
  28. case 3:
  29. for(i=0;i<DIM;i++){
  30. if(i%2==0){
  31. v[i]=v[i]+100;
  32. }else
  33. v[i]=v[i]+10;
  34. }
  35. break;
  36.  
  37. case 4:
  38.  
  39. break;
  40.  
  41. case 5:
  42.  
  43. break;
  44.  
  45. case 6:
  46.  
  47. break;
  48.  
  49. case 7:
  50.  
  51. break;
  52.  
  53. case 8:
  54.  
  55. break;
  56.  
  57. default:
  58.  
  59. printf("arrivederci");
  60.  
  61. }while(scelta!=0);
  62. return 0;
  63. }
  64.  
  65. int menu(){
  66.  
  67. int scelta;
  68. scelta=0;
  69.  
  70. printf("\t\n\n*****menu*****");
  71. printf("\n\t1) esercizio1");
  72. printf("\n\t2) esercizio2");
  73. printf("\n\t3) esercizio3");
  74. printf("\n\t4) esercizio4");
  75. printf("\n\t5) esercizio5");
  76. printf("\n\t6) esercizio6");
  77. printf("\n\t7) esercizio7");
  78. printf("\n\t8) esercizio8");
  79. printf("\n\t0 per uscire");
  80.  
  81. do{
  82. printf("\n>>");
  83. scanf("%d",&scelta);
  84. }while(scelta<0 && scelta>9)
  85.  
  86. return scelta;
  87.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ement